The Film and Television Institute of India (FTII), regarded as a centre of excellence in India, Asia and Europe grooms students for a professional career in film making and television program production. Its alumni have made their mark in all the arenas of the Indian Film and Television industry. The feature film and screenplay writing course offered here is a much sought after one.
The Course:
Post graduate Certificate Course in Feature Film and Screenplay writing.
Duration: One year
Number of seats available: 12
Who can apply?
- The course is open to Indian and foreign nationals.
- Students with Bachelors Degrees can apply. Students may log on to www.ftii.com for details relating to qualifications required.
- Two seats are reserved for NRI/foreign students.
- One seat is reserved for foreign students on Indian Government sponsored scholarships such as those sponsored by the Indian Council for Cultural Relations (ICCR).
Tuition fee per year: Rs.75,000/- (Rupees seventy five thousand only)

How to apply:
- Online application: Students can log on to www.ftii.com to download the application form, select the course and centre that they wish to apply for and procure a Demand Draft (Rs. 1610 for General / OBC [Non Creamy Layer] Candidate and Rs. 1260 for SC/ST Candidate) drawn on any branch of the Indian Bank or any other Nationalised Bank , in favour of “Accounts Officer” FTII, Pune. Once the online application for has been filled two passport size photographs and a declaration by parent/guardian must be sent to FTII, Pune. Two weeks after receipt of the Demand Draft, the status of application changes and applicants can print the admit card for the entrance examination.
- Students may apply in person/post.
- An entrance examination is conducted for admission to the course.
Other courses on offer:
- Diploma and Certificate courses in Film and Television: Direction, cinematography, audiography, editing, acting, art direction, animation and computer graphics and feature film screenplay writing.
- Certificate courses in Television: Direction, electronic cinematography, video editing, audiography and TV engineering.
- Short term courses for staff of Doordarshan:
- Make Up courses (2 weeks)
- Television research and Method (4 weeks)
- Film appreciation course for the general public (8 weeks)
Medium of Instruction: For all academic courses is English.
Are there any linkages with universities overseas or the industry?
The FTII is an autonomous body under the Ministry of Information and Broadcasting, Government of India and is a member of CILECT an international association of film schools.
The institute has experienced faculty, a well stocked library, up to date equipments are the hallmark of its two film studios, one television studio, departments like film and editing, sound, and graphics. Regular interactions with alumni and experts from the industry provide the students with an insight in to latest trends and developments.
